<br />RE: Notice of 112 Construction Materials Reclamation Permit Amendment Application — AM02
<br />Consideration Brannan Sand and Gravel Company, L.L.C., Pit 29, Permit No. M- 1980 -183
<br />Dear Mr. Milonas:
<br />Please be advised that on April 7, 2015, Brannan Sand and Gravel Company, L.L.C., whose address and
<br />telephone number are 2500 E Brannan Way, Denver, CO 80229; (303) 534 -1231, revised an Amendment
<br />application to M- 1980 -183, Pit 29, which is located at or near Section 35, Township IS, Range 67W, 06th
<br />Prime Meridian, in Adams County. The application decision is scheduled for July 6, 2015.
<br />A copy of the application is available for review, unless you receive a CD, at the Adams County Clerk &
<br />Recorder's office and at the office of the Division of Reclamation, Mining and Safety, Room 215, 1313
<br />Sherman Street, Denver, Colorado 80203.
<br />If you desire to make comments or objections of the mine plan and/or the reclamation plan, they must be
<br />submitted within twenty (20) days of the date of the last newspaper public notice to be considered in the
<br />application review process by the Division. You should contact the applicant for the newspaper publication
<br />date. If we do not receive your comments or any objection by the end of the public comment period, the
<br />Office will assume you have no objection or comment to the proposed activity.
